Heroku是一种云平台即服务(Platform as a Service,PaaS),为开发人员提供了一个简单且便捷的方式来部署、管理和扩展应用程序。Heroku支持多种编程语言和框架,其中包括PHP。
当在Heroku上使用bash命令行工具时,可能会遇到找不到php命令的问题。这通常是因为在Heroku的默认环境中,并不包含PHP解释器。要解决这个问题,可以通过以下两种方式之一:
composer.json
文件指定所需的PHP版本。在部署过程中,Heroku将自动安装所需的PHP解释器和依赖项。.buildpacks
的文件,并将其内容设置为https://github.com/heroku/heroku-buildpack-php
来使用官方PHP Buildpack。在部署过程中,Heroku将根据该文件自动检测和安装所需的构建环境。无论选择哪种方式,都可以确保在Heroku上使用bash命令行工具时能够找到php命令,并且可以顺利运行和管理PHP应用程序。
腾讯云相关产品和产品介绍链接地址:
请注意,以上链接仅作为示例,实际使用时应根据具体需求选择适合的腾讯云产品。
领取专属 10元无门槛券
手把手带您无忧上云